Expert Opinion
Professional reviewers commend the WF‑C500 for their neutral, detailed sound and the flexibility of the Sony Headphones Connect app, highlighting the solid 10‑hour battery life and comfortable fit. They criticize the lack of ANC, the limited codec range, a cramped soundstage and occasional driver imbalance, noting that the earbuds are best positioned as a value‑focused alternative to higher‑end Sony models.
What Users Say
Everyday users consistently praise the earbuds for their balanced sound, comfortable lightweight design and long battery life, describing them as a great value for the price. Common complaints revolve around occasional static, insufficient bass, low volume on larger devices, Bluetooth dropouts and a confusing companion app.
Common Complaints
Static or white noise during playback, uneven bass response, low volume on TVs, intermittent Bluetooth connectivity issues, and a non‑intuitive app interface.
How It Compares
vs. Sony WF‑XB700
Advantages
Disadvantages
Choose the WF‑XB700 if you prioritize bass punch; choose the WF‑C500 for neutral sound and app‑driven customization.
vs. Sony WF‑1000XM4
Advantages
Disadvantages
Select the WF‑1000XM4 for premium audio and ANC needs; the WF‑C500 is better for cost‑sensitive users who don’t need those high‑end features.
